Meeting Held to Address Issues Concerning the Afghan National Palace

On September 17, 2024, in accordance with the directives from the Prime Minister's Office, the Directorate of Legal, Legislative, and Judicial Affairs of the General Directorate of Administrative Affairs convened a meeting with relevant agencies to discuss matters concerning the Afghan National Palace in Dehmazang.

The meeting, held at Marmarin Palace and chaired by Mawlavi Mohammad Hanan Haqqani, Director of Legal, Legislative, and Judicial Affairs, was attended by representatives from Bank-e-Millie Afghan (BMA), Azizi Group of Companies, the Plan and Design Directorate, and the Investment Facilitation Directorate.

During the session, the participants engaged in in-depth discussions on issues related to the Afghan National Palace contract, visa, map, and tax obligations, sharing their insights on possible solutions.

After carefully considering the opinions of the representatives from the relevant agencies, Mawlavi Mohammad Hanan Haqqani and the delegation concluded that Onyx Company (Azizi Group) must settle the visa tax and outstanding dues of the Afghan National Palace to the Kabul Municipality.
